A vital structural limitation of aluminium alloys is their lower tiredness strength in comparison to metal. In managed laboratory ailments, steels Exhibit a exhaustion limit, which is the worry amplitude underneath which no failures take place – the metallic does not go on to weaken with prolonged strain cycles.

The Global Alloy Designation System is the most widely recognized naming plan for wrought alloys. Every single alloy is presented a 4-digit range, wherever the main digit suggests the most important alloying components, the read more second — if diverse from 0 — indicates a variation of the alloy, as well as third and fourth digits discover the specific alloy while in the sequence.

Many things are created of aluminum. A great deal of it is actually Utilized in overhead power traces. It is also extensively used in window frames and aircraft bodies. It truly is observed at your home as saucepans, tender consume cans, and cooking foil. Aluminium is additionally utilized to coat car headlamps and compact discs.
